Teacher's Aides- 12 units in Early Childhood Education/ Development or related field
Teacher's Assistants- 24 units in Early Childhood Education/ Development or related field
Teachers- bachelor’s degree and 24 units of Childhood Education/ Development or related field
While working under the Center Director, you will be responsible for providing quality preschool services for children enrolled in their Head Start program. You will promote activities designed to stimulate learning in all developmental domains and encourage Family Engagement in all aspects of the program.
You will also:
- Provide ongoing assessment of progress and facilitate transition activities into kindergarten.
- Plan and implement center services, and ensure the center operates successfully from opening to closing.
- Developing individual goals for the children and curriculum to age-appropriate activities that may take place indoors or outdoors.
- Adapting the curriculum to meet all children's needs, including risk, special needs, gifted, and culturally diverse populations.
- Partnering with parents to provide care for all preschoolers, including feeding and diapering.
- Provide and participate in all classroom and parent conferences, MDTM, home visits, IEP/IFSP processes, and meetings.
- Ensuring required reports are adequate and timely submitted to the Agency and the State.
- Submitting weekly lesson plans that are accurate and timely to the Center Director for Review
- Ensure consistent adherence to Suspected Child Abuse reporting policies, procedures, and documentation by all center and regional staff.
